Best Bessemer Public Charter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public charter schools serving 470 students in Bessemer, AL.
Bessemer, AL public charter schools have a diversity score of 0.32, which is less than the Alabama public charter school average of 0.37.
Minority enrollment is 94%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Alabama public charter school average of 88% (majority Black).
